Golden Retriever Allergies

In the golden retriever, allergies are common, so a puppy should be well cared for to avoid a rescue. Like all purebreds, these dogs are prone to a number of health disorders. Every perspective owner of a purebred dog should be aware of medical issues and be ready to provide proper care and treatment, if the dog falls ill. Hip dysplasia is the main concern with all large and active breeds. It’s an inherited developmental disease in young dogs, which can lead to lameness, if not treated. Eye disorders, such as cataract and Central Progressive Retinal Atrophy are also hereditary and can be prevented by selective breeding. Some bloodlines of the breed are prone to rare disorders, such as epilepsy, Subvalvular Aortic Stenosis, Hypothyroidism and others.
